Shareholders' Equity Definition
Shareholder's Equity is a main portion of the balance sheet of a company that measures the net value of a company. The reason for this is because the from an accounting perspective, the balance sheet equation is Shareholder's Equity = Assets - Liabilities. A few examples of shareholder's equity of a company include retained earnings, paid in capital, and preferred stock.
